DenTeck Custom Comfort Night Guard Review


About twenty years ago I was diagnosed with having Bruxism. Bruxism is when you clench or grind your teeth. I do most of my grinding and clenching at night. It drives my husband nuts. I can't begin to tell you how many times he wakes me up in the middle of the night to get me to stop. He says I sound like a chain saw, but I have no idea that I'm doing the grinding. I have a severe case of Bruxism. So sever in fact I have damaged two of my back molars. My intense grinding has ground down the cusps right off my teeth and cracked two of my back molars right in half. The one tooth I actually lost back in 1998, and I have a gold crown on the other damaged tooth that had to have a root canal. Yes, bruxisim can do some terrible damage to your pearly whites. When I was first diagnosed my dentist fitted me for a clear dental mouth guard  that sat on my top teeth.. It was the most uncomfortable thing I've ever had in my mouth. I had a hard time wearing it at night because it made me feel like gagging all the time. It just never seemed to fit right. So in the end I stopped wearing that terrible mouth peace. The sad part is that when I purchased this terrible guard I had no insurance, so I paid hundreds of dollars to purchase the guard from my dentist.

I'm so excited about the Denteck night guard I can hardly contain my excitement. If you follow the directions correctly you can get a custom fit with your night guard. I followed the directions and my Dentek night guard fits like a glove. I love it! It's small, slim and clear in style, which means no gagging for me at night. The best part about this amazing night guard is that it feels comfortable. I'm so happy I came across such an amazing mouth piece that fits me perfectly. I also suffer from headaches and jaw pain from the bruxism. I'm hoping this new and improved mouth peace will ease those symptoms for me. I made a visit to the Denteck website and discovered that the custom comfort night guard cost only an affordable $24.99 for a pack of two mouth guards. Wow, that will save me a lot of money in the end. If you suffer from a night time teeth grinding disorder I'd recommend trying the Denteck Custom Comfort Night Guard.  I'm just in love with my new night guard.  It's a perfect fit and I don't even notice it's there while I sleep.

The only items you'll need to get a custom fit from your night guard are a pot to boil water, metal fork or spoon, mirror, and a clock with a second hand. It's that easy and within minutes you'll have a night guard at an economical price to protect your teeth for years to come.
